Reward Based Interactive Kiosk Advertising
First Claim
Patent Images
1. An advertising subsidized kiosk comprising:
- a kiosk housing;
a video display visible on the housing;
a user interface accessible to a user on the housing;
a special purpose computer coupled to the display and user interface and configured to provide advertisements via the display and to record a user response from user interaction via the user interface corresponding to a respective presented advertisement;
a reward dispenser operably coupled to the special purpose computer and configured to provide a reward for the user interaction in the form of credit towards a purchase.

Abstract
A method of subsidizing purchases through consumer participation in interactive advertising at the kiosk includes providing a user an option to receive a subsidy towards a kiosk purchase, a promotional coupon, or a reward voucher in exchange for viewing an advertisement and participating in a corresponding survey. After presenting the advertisement and survey to the user, the kiosk provides a reward to the user at the kiosk or at a participating vendor.
